    Captain Simon, USMCR

    Captain Simon developed a love for boxing while attending the United States Naval Academy. As a student, Simon won the National Collegiate Championship in boxing three times. Upon graduation in 2017, Simon was assigned to work in the area of amphibious assault. Simon also served on the Marine corps boxing team from 2020-2022. During that period to time, Simon won two National Golden Gloves titles, one USA national title, was inducted into the United States Marine Corps Boxing Hall of Fame and Simon became a member of Team USA Boxing. in 2022,Simon transitioned from active duty to a position in the Marine Corps Reserves where Simon now serves to recruit people to enlist in the Marine Corps. The now allows for Captain Stephanie Simon to be a professional boxer. Yes, Captain Simon is a female, Marine Corps Commissioned Officer and a professional boxer.\ NOTE: For the information in this story, I am indebted to: Blair Drake the author of, "Why I Serve," published in the February 2025 issue of Military Officer.     $6,326,735.00

    In a press release from the campus, “Andrews University (AU) has received a grant of $6,326,735 from Lilly Endowment Inc. through its Ministry in Rural Areas and Small Towns Initiative. The initiative aims to provide resources to help churches in rural areas and small towns enhance the vitality of their ministries and strengthen the leadership of the pastors and lay leaders who guide them.” See: https://atoday.org/press-release-andrews-university-receives-major-grant-from-lilly-endowment-inc/ For more, see: https://www.nadadventist.org/news/andrews-university-receives-major-grant-lilly-endowment-inc
